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5595301978 619 55629 46143 11945630
14434 1387103 21775825
14434 1387103 21775825
22587934574 262 04177646541
All about undefined
Interested in learning more?
14434 1387103 21775825
22587934574 262 04177646541
See more
214241 4785825188
672597309 86 70754341898
See more
917442 773525 24275
3156847 9700 62037
See more